The tax-rate lookup cache in the Breva checkout service worries me. Entries are keyed only by region code, so a stale or poisoned entry would apply the wrong rate to every order in that region until expiry. Please verify: TTLs are short enough to bound exposure, negative lookups aren't cached, and the refresh path revalidates against the signed rate feed rather than trusting upstream blindly. Also confirm eviction is size-bounded so an attacker can't churn the keyspace. Current cache settings for review:

limits module of yagaf-yajef:
RATE_LIMITS = {
    "novwyn": 950,
    "wenath": 428,
    "prawyn": 413,
    "gorvan": 539,
    "praael": 870,
    "drumir": 113,
    "gordor": 439,
}

## Build Provenance — LiftSim Dispatch Simulator

All LiftSim release artifacts are built on the Verdane CI pool from tagged commits only. The provenance manifest records compiler version, dependency lockfile hash, and the dispatch-kernel seed used for deterministic replay tests. Release managers must confirm the manifest matches the tag before promotion to the Orlix distribution bucket. No hand-built binaries are accepted. Verify the chain by checking the token recorded below.

session token of kahog-bahif = htk9_f63daec35

## v2.14.1 — Per-tenant rate quotas

Heads up: Quotaflow now enforces per-tenant rate quotas instead of the global bucket. Tenants over limit get 429s with a Retry-After header, so expect a few confused tickets early on. Dashboards are under "Tenant Quotas" in Skylark. If things look off overnight, page the owner listed below.

named custodian: Zormir Jorir

Finance Review — Second-Source Supplier Search

For branch managers. Sole reliance on Tarwick Polymers remains a cost and continuity risk; their Q2 surcharge added 4.1% to unit cost on the Averno line. Procurement has shortlisted two alternates: Quellan Materials (Dunmore site) and Ferrowick Compounds. Sample qualification runs begin next month; budget impact capped at the contingency line. No branch commitments to Tarwick beyond 90 days without sign-off. Direction on the broader sourcing strategy is set out below.

board note of tagug-hahag: Praionax Logistics is in early talks to buy Julaxek Group for about $36.3 million. The Julmir launch date is March 1, and nothing goes to the press before then.